Output 526cddcad85159d15242f4addc24867c7d711bd9473e3ead33f3580c7e12d03b:1

value
46668073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d793f89e1839b1c2cd6b62e3b857f328bf70c5 OP_EQUAL
address
MDp1jL78ip3mm2iLMSjGZg6JKZtbUNaXuE
transaction
526cddcad85159d15242f4addc24867c7d711bd9473e3ead33f3580c7e12d03b
spent
true